Series: DEI Toolkit Helps Build Stronger Teams
The DEI Toolkit provides resources to help you and your team continue the conversation around diversity, equity and inclusion topics to help create a culture of inclusion across Houston Methodist. Resources include articles and research documents, links to podcasts and Ted Talks, books and publications, a glossary of DEI terms and activities to help build stronger, more cohesive teams.
Throughout July, the DEI Corner will feature links to activities that teams can participate in designed to break down barriers in communication and understanding.
This week we feature “Privilege for Sale”. This activity is designed to acknowledge and investigate privilege. The purpose is to provide an opportunity for participants to empathically connect and reflect on the experience of having (or not having) privilege.

Honoring the Legacy of Nelson Mandela
In 2009, the United Nations designated July 18, South African civil rights leader and longtime political prisoner Nelson Mandela’s birthday, as Nelson Mandela International Day in recognition of his dedication to the service of humanity, race relations, gender equality, protection of human rights and promotion of a culture of peace throughout the world.
In 1994, Mandela became South Africa’s first democratically elected President. After leaving office in 1999, the Nelson Mandela Foundation was established to provide a platform for a variety of charitable endeavors ranging from building schools and efforts to improve education in rural areas to HIV/AIDS programs.
Nelson Mandela International Day is intended to inspire us all to change the world for the better by making a difference in our community. Mandela, a Nobel Peace Prize recipient, died in 2013 at age 95.
